Northumberland OPP - Operations Matters of Foot Patrol- 106.50 hours Interest Directed Patrol- 27.25 hours th On May 16 at 6:40 p.m. officers were called to an apartment on Bridge St W in to a family dispute. The attending officers soon realized that the call was much more serious than first thought. One of the involved parties had earlier attempted suicide by discharging a 12 gauge shotgun to his chin but the gun was grabbed by his girlfriend and the round struck a wall. The suspect then made his way to the river and jumped in but returned to the apartment a short time later. Officers made a gunpoint arrest and have laid several charges including careless use of a firearm and unauthorized possession of a firearm. The 36 year old male was held for a bail hearing.

On May 21st at 7:40 p.m. Northumberland O.P.P. attended with Trent Hills Fire to the alleyway beside the Salvation Army Thrift Store to a report of cardboard boxes on fire. There was considerable damage to the side of the building and the fire appears to have been deliberately set.

On May 26th Police were called after the fact by the IDA Pharmacy in Campbellford after they reviewed surveillance footage of a theft in their store on the previous day. They observed a female known to staff stealing hair and cosmetic products. A 32 year old local woman was arrested and charged with theft under and fail to comply with conditions of an undertaking. She was being held for a bail hearing.

There was another Microsoft scam to report this month in Trent Hills. An 80 year old female victim called police to report a male with an Indian accent phoned her reporting problems with her computer. She gave him access to her computer thus allowing him to retrieve banking information. He demanded she also send him $500. by way of Western Union to make the necessary repairs. Fortunately she called her bank immediately and appears no money was lost.

A Seymour Twp. man reported to police someone had put sand in his gas tank of his 2012 Dodge Ram. The vehicle started to idle and run rough and a local garage found the sand in his tank. Service on the vehicle could run as high as $2000. The complainant operates cottages in the area and did have a run in with one of his renters recently but has no proof at this time. Commitment #1 - REDUCE LOITERING/MISCHIEF

Situational Assessment The Municipality of Trent Hills has experienced ongoing youth loitering problems, which has led to some vandalism in the downtown area. Although there has been a decrease in all property crime, including vandalism, the Police Services Board and other community groups have requested a continued focus on the issue of vandalism.
